Output 4952e8faf95a4271f2c728ecbbaff16e5160b972a9349f0153a6ca346f90d039:5

value
14950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d846805dce31e28b64c20ee3e76ef063aca0be80 OP_EQUAL
address
3MQaLWDEKAdSpRDXfgfiiecXsJ73wxAq78
transaction
4952e8faf95a4271f2c728ecbbaff16e5160b972a9349f0153a6ca346f90d039
spent
true